
Shelf Drilling (SHLF) has wrapped up a business combination structured as a triangular merger between its indirect subsidiary SHLF MergCo, Shelf Drilling North Sea (SDNS) as the surviving entity in the proposed business combination, and SHLF as the issuer of the merger consideration shares.

Baker Hughes has pooled resources with Spain’s Repsol to bring new artificial intelligence (AI) processes and workflows into play to unlock further improvements in the oil and gas production arena.

Swiss compression specialist Burckhardt Compression has received an order to deliver liquefied natural gas (LNG) boil-off-gas handling compressors for eight LNG carriers built by South Korea’s shipbuilder Hanwha Ocean.

SLB’s OneSubsea joint venture (JV) has secured what it says is a major contract with Brazil’s state-owned energy giant Petrobras to deliver the full subsea equipment scope for a deepwater project in the Campos Basin off Brazil. Santos has obtained the required financing to complete all the tasks on a liquefied natural gas (LNG) project’s life extension checklist and start production from its gas development project off the coast of Australia, which will backfill Darwin LNG (DLNG) for up to two decades.

A seven-member crew has been evacuated and taken ashore after a fire broke out in the engine room of an oil tanker off the coast of Germany, however, efforts continue to put out the blaze.

Woodside is continuing to make inroads in developing its giant energy project off the coast of Australia.

ConocoPhillips has picked anchor handling tug supply vessels (AHTSVs) for its upcoming Otway exploration drilling program (OEDP) in 2025, which will be done with a semi-submersible rig owned by Transocean, a Switzerland-based offshore drilling contractor.

Core Group Resources (CGR), a Texas-based firm specializing in the provision of personnel for, among others, the offshore industry, has acquired Guyana’s provider of personnel and operational support for the oil and gas industry Core Nations, previously known as Nations.

Offshore Frontier Solutions, a MODEC Group company, has joined forces with Toyo Engineering India Private to establish a global capability center in Bengaluru, India, which will be a joint venture company, called TOYO MODEC OFS India (OFS India).

Singapore’s Energy Market Authority (EMA) and Korea Gas Corporation (KOGAS) have penned a memorandum of understanding (MoU) to expand their cooperation in the liquefied natural gas (LNG) arena.

U.S. energy giant ExxonMobil has secured access to over 271,000 acres of offshore CO2 storage in Texas state waters, said to be the largest of its kind in the U.S., through a lease with the Texas General Land Office (GLO). France’s energy giant TotalEnergies has signed a charter agreement with Spanish shipowner Ibaizabal for a new liquefied natural gas (LNG) bunker vessel of 18,600 cbm capacity.
